Meta's Wang says in-training 'Watermelon' model has caught up to GPT-5.5
Illustration

Meta superintelligence chief Alexandr Wang told staff at an internal town hall that 'Watermelon,' a model still in training, has matched OpenAI's GPT-5.5 on unnamed benchmarks. He said it uses roughly ten times the compute of its predecessor. The claim is unverified by third parties, and OpenAI has since previewed GPT-5.6, already superseding the model cited.
